
Oklahoma Firefighters Museum (Things to do in Oklahoma City)
Discover the untold stories of bravery and sacrifice at the Oklahoma Firefighters Museum in Oklahoma City. This poignant institution stands as a living tribute to the courageous men and women who have dedicated their lives to protecting their communities. From vintage fire engines to historic firefighting gear, the museum's exhibits provide a captivating journey through the evolution of firefighting technology. Personal narratives and artifacts offer a glimpse into the daily lives of firefighters, celebrating their unwavering commitment to public safety. The museum also honors those who have fallen in the line of duty, ensuring their legacy lives on through a moving memorial. With interactive displays educating visitors on fire prevention and safety, the Oklahoma Firefighters Museum not only preserves the rich heritage of firefighting but also serves as a beacon for community awareness and gratitude.
